> > > On Thu, Jan 10, 2002 at 12:21:18PM -0500, Charles Daminato took
> > > time to write:
> > > > There's no other way really, unless you want to get the zone
> > > files from the
> > > > registry and parse it yourself ;)
> > >
> > > There is ;-)
> > > Registry makes weekly reports for Registrar with the list of
> > > nameservers registered by the given Registrar and the list of domain
> > > names used by those nameservers.
> > >
> > > Hard to use, not real-time, but still available (through FTP).
> > >
> > > Through the Registry website, under the Registrar protected area, the
> > > same functionnality is available also. When you query a given
> > > nameserver, it lists the domain name using it.
